QUESTION

Do I need to pick up my husband from jail if his bail is posted? He was arrested for shoplifting.

If your husband's bail was posted, he will be released from the jail after he is processed by the correctional authority. He will need to be picked up by someone as the jail releases the prisoner to the outside of the facility without providing a means for the former prisoner to get back to his residence. Most prisons have public transportation that stops in the vicinity of the jail so your husband might be able to utilize public transportation to get back home if he has the funds for the fare.
